"User reviews for Dogwood Campground are mixed. While its free camping and basic amenities like flush toilets and potable water are appreciated, users highlight issues such as traffic noise, lack of upkeep, and bathroom cleanliness. For example, one review states, 'Free to camp, first come basis, flush toilets, several water faucets throughout park, no electricity,' while another mentions, 'Free camping but it is next to a main road. So there is alot of traffic.'"

About Dogwood Camp

Nestled along the enchanting Longleaf Trail Scenic Byway, Dogwood Campground welcomes adventurers with 16 thoughtfully designed drive-in sites that accommodate both intimate camping setups and smaller RVs and trailers. This hidden gem in the forest offers the rare gift of free camping without sacrificing comfort—each site comes equipped with potable water, modern flush toilets, sturdy picnic tables, and traditional fire rings where stories and s'mores come to life under starlit skies. With convenient trash disposal services, you can focus on what matters most: immersing yourself in nature's embrace.
Dogwood Campground is a dispersed camping site with 16 drive-in units, accommodating small RVs and trailers. Tent camping and group camping are available, but there are no cabin or glamping facilities.
